UV Light Installation
UV-C light systems installed at the HVAC coil and in duct trunks can suppress microbial regrowth, but they’re not a standalone fix for Severna Park’s humidity-driven mold problems. We size and position UV systems for your specific duct geometry, using brands that maintain effective irradiance over time. For Severna Park’s crawl-space-intensive housing stock, we typically recommend UV as part of a broader moisture-management strategy — pairing it with improved vapor barriers, dehumidification, or duct sealing rather than selling it as a cure-all. Common Air Quality & Sanitizing Problems We See in Severna Park Homes
- Year-round mold regrowth despite “seasonal” cleaning schedules. Homeowners skip annual duct cleaning because they assume the humidity issue is only seasonal, but estuarine moisture lingers into winter, allowing mold to recolonize within months. We recommend consistent annual sanitizing, not a summer-only approach.
- Failed or absent crawl-space vapor barriers wicking moisture into duct insulation. Crawl-space vapor barriers fail or are absent, causing moisture to wick into duct insulation and accelerate fiberglass shedding, which cleaning alone cannot fix without barrier repair. Robert flags this during assessment and coordinates repair before sanitizing.
- Hidden mold in water-side duct bends missed by technicians unfamiliar with Severna Park geography. Technicians unfamiliar with Severna Park’s specific geography may miss mold on water-side duct runs (eastern/southern exposures) because the biofilm is often hidden inside duct bends. We borescope every accessible section on the river-facing sides of homes.

Pricing for Air Quality & Sanitizing in Severna Park, MD
Here’s what Severna Park homeowners can expect:
| Service | Typical Range in Severna Park |
|---|---|
| Bacterial sanitizing (standard duct system) | $350–$550 |
| Mold treatment with mechanical removal | $550–$850 |
| Odor remediation with antimicrobial sealant | $450–$700 |
| UV light installation (single unit) | $400–$650 |
| Air purifier install (Honeywell/Aprilaire) | $800–$1,400 |
| Allergen reduction package | $500–$750 |
Costs in Severna Park run toward the higher end of our Anne Arundel County range for two reasons: the prevalence of crawl-space duct runs requiring additional access work, and the heavier contamination loads from persistent estuarine humidity. System size, contamination level, and whether vapor barrier repair is needed all affect final price. If your crawl space has a failed or missing vapor barrier, sealing or repairing it is essential before sanitizing will last — otherwise moisture re-enters duct insulation within weeks and mold recolonizes. UV-C light suppresses microbial growth on irradiated surfaces but does not remove existing mold or address the moisture source driving colonization in Severna Park’s humid crawl spaces. We typically recommend UV as a maintenance tool after thorough remediation and moisture control, not as a standalone solution.
